From concept to commercial application
Our systematic approach ensures reliable development of nanomaterials that meet specific performance requirements whilst maintaining quality and regulatory compliance.
- 01
Requirements analysis and feasibility assessment
We begin with detailed technical discussions to understand your specific application requirements, performance targets, and regulatory constraints. Our team conducts initial feasibility studies to identify optimal synthesis approaches and potential challenges before committing to full development.
- 02
Material design and synthesis optimisation
Using advanced computational modelling and experimental techniques, we design nanomaterials with targeted properties. Our synthesis protocols are optimised for reproducibility, scalability, and cost-effectiveness whilst maintaining precise control over particle size, morphology, and surface chemistry.
- 03
Comprehensive characterisation and validation
Every material undergoes rigorous testing using electron microscopy, spectroscopy, and application-specific performance evaluations. We validate properties against your requirements and provide detailed analytical reports documenting composition, structure, and functional characteristics.
- 04
Scale-up and production implementation
Our scale-up process maintains material quality whilst transitioning from laboratory to industrial quantities. We establish quality control protocols, provide technical documentation, and offer ongoing support to ensure successful integration into your manufacturing processes.
